A kind of LED electricity-saving lamp of detachable heat abstractor
Technical field:
This utility model relates to electricity-saving lamp technical field, the LED electricity-saving lamp of a kind of detachable heat abstractor.
Background technology:
Heat abstractor in existing LED lamp is usually the multiple fin of molding on heat sink, dispels the heat, but, owing to being one-body molded between fin and heat sink or being welded, it cannot be dismantled so that has used easy accumulation dust long and has been not easy to clean, has largely effected on radiating effect.
Utility model content:
The purpose of this utility model is aiming at the deficiency of prior art, and the LED electricity-saving lamp of a kind of detachable heat abstractor is provided, its fin can be dismantled, make it easy to clean, thus ensure its radiating effect, and its main casing and back casing remove and install conveniently, facilitate the replacing of internal part.

Detailed description of the invention:
Embodiment: as shown in Fig. 1 to Fig. 3, a kind of LED electricity-saving lamp of detachable heat abstractor, mainboard 10 is connected including main casing 30 and heat radiation, the top of described main casing 30 is bolted with back casing 40, intermediate support plate 41 is formed on back casing 40 lower inside wall, intermediate support plate 41 has center through wires hole 42, there is on the lower sides of main casing 30 multiple radial level through hole 31, there is in the middle part of the sidewall of main casing 30 multiple acclivitous oblique through hole 32, there is on the bottom face of main casing 30 notch cuttype through hole 33, it is fixed with permanent magnet ring 34 on the medial wall of the top enlarged diameter section of notch cuttype through hole 33;
Heat radiation connects the vertical body 11 forming upwards vertically extension in the middle part of the end face of mainboard 10, vertically it is evenly equipped with multiple T-shaped slot 12 on the lateral wall of body 11, multiple fin 13 form T-shaped Plug Division 132 on a sidewall of vertical body 11, T-shaped Plug Division 132 sleeve holding are in T-shaped slot 12, forming the spacing slot in multiple bottom 14 on the end face of heat radiation connection mainboard 10, the bottom sleeve of fin 13 holding are in the spacing slot in bottom 14;
The side edge of the bottom surface that described heat radiation connects mainboard 10 is fixed with L-shaped connecting portion 15, L-shaped connecting portion 15 forms inserting groove 16 with dispelling the heat between the bottom surface being connected mainboard 10, the top of the lateral wall of LED mainboard 20 has protruding circle 21, protruding circle 21 sleeves are in inserting groove 16, and the bottom of L-shaped connecting portion 15 is bolted on protruding circle 21;
Described heat radiation connects mainboard 10 and is in main casing 30, L-shaped connecting portion 15 and LED mainboard 20 sleeve are in notch cuttype through hole 33, L-shaped connecting portion 15 adsorbs on permanent magnet ring 34, the bottom reduced diameter section of notch cuttype through hole 33 is stretched out in the middle part of the bottom face of LED mainboard 20, on the bottom face of the enlarged diameter section that L-shaped connecting portion 15 is pressed against notch cuttype through hole 33, intermediate support plate 41 is pressed against on the top end face of vertical body 11.
Further, described heat radiation connects the oriented heat radiation of molding on the lateral wall of mainboard 10 and connects the air vent 17 that the center of mainboard 10 extends, the central through hole 18 that air vent 17 has with the middle part being connected mainboard 10 of dispelling the heat communicates, and central through hole 18 communicates with the axial central through hole of vertical body 11;Radial level through hole 31 is corresponding with air vent 17.
Further, the sidewall of described vertical body 11 forms multiple radial direction through hole 19.
Further, described fin 13 is triangle lamellar body.
Further, the wall of described fin 13 is evenly equipped with multiple protruding heat-removal bar 131.
Further, described intermediate support plate 41 has multiple vertical groove 49.
Further, there is on described back casing 40 multiple tops groove 43, the middle part of back casing 40 has upwardly extending extension connecting portion 44, the outer wall extending connecting portion 44 is bolted with the base 45 that is spirally connected, extend connecting portion 44 is fixedly arranged in the middle of collets 46, having electrical contact block 47 in the middle part of the end face of collets 46, the positive and negative connecting line of LED mainboard 20 is through vertical body 11 and is connected to corresponding electrical contact block 47 and is spirally connected on base 45.
By by back casing 40 after the top of main casing 30 is unloaded, LED mainboard 20 and heat radiation can be connected mainboard 10 parts such as grade therefrom to dismantle, then, have only to the most firmly pull up fin 13 and can disassemble from vertical body 11, very convenient, such that it is able to quick and convenient cleaning, it is ensured that its radiating effect.
